Request for Information (RFI) 473958
This is a REQUEST FOR INFORMATION (RFI) NOTICE open to all companies that meet all the requirements/specifications of the attached RFI document for this requirement. This RFI is solely for information and planning purposes for the effort described herein and is not to be construed as a commitment by the U.S. Government, nor will the U.S. Government pay for information solicited. The information from this notice will help the Department of Energy (DOE) survey available resources.
PLEASE NOTE THAT THIS IS NOT A REQUEST FOR PROPOSAL, NO SOLICITATION EXISTS AT THIS TIME.
Brookhaven Science Associates, LLC (herein known as “BSA”), operator of Brookhaven National Laboratory (BNL) under a Prime Contract with the U.S. Department of Energy (DOE) herewith requests your capabilities, as outlined in the attached RFI document for the subject requirement. The information being solicited includes, but is not limited to, the following:
a) Indication of your interest in bidding on the services outlined in the attached RFI document.
b) A brief Statement of Capabilities detailing how your company meets the requirements outlined in the attached RFI document.
c) Answers to the questions stated in the attached RFI document.
Submittals must be received by BSA no later than 3:00 PM Eastern Time, on January 6, 2026. Any information received after this time and date may not be considered.
